What Features Make an Angle Grinder Suitable for Buffing?

When selecting the best angle grinder for buffing, certain features are essential for effective performance.

  • Variable Speed Control: This feature allows the user to adjust the speed of the grinder based on the surface being buffed. Lower speeds are ideal for delicate materials, while higher speeds can be used for more robust surfaces, providing versatility in buffing tasks.
  • Power Rating: A higher power rating, typically measured in amps or watts, ensures that the angle grinder can handle tough buffing jobs without overheating or stalling. Sufficient power also contributes to smoother finishes and more efficient material removal.
  • Weight and Ergonomics: The weight of the angle grinder affects user comfort, especially during extended use. An ergonomic design with a comfortable grip reduces fatigue and enhances control, making it easier to maneuver the tool while buffing.
  • Disc Compatibility: The ability to use various buffing pads and discs is crucial. An angle grinder that accommodates different sizes and types of buffing accessories offers greater flexibility for various projects and finishes.
  • Safety Features: Features such as a lock-off switch, adjustable guard, and anti-vibration handles promote safe operation. These safety measures help prevent accidental starts and reduce user fatigue, making the buffing process safer and more efficient.
  • Cooling System: An effective cooling system prevents the angle grinder from overheating during prolonged use. This extends the tool’s lifespan and maintains consistent performance, which is particularly important when buffing surfaces that require finesse.

What Safety Features Should You Consider for Buffing with an Angle Grinder?

When buffing with an angle grinder, safety features are crucial to ensure protection and efficiency during use:

  • Safety Guard: A safety guard is essential as it protects the user from flying debris and sparks generated during buffing. It can be adjusted to different angles, allowing for versatile operation while maintaining safety.
  • Trigger Lock: A trigger lock prevents accidental activation of the grinder, which is particularly important during prolonged use or when setting the tool down. This feature enhances safety by ensuring the tool does not start unintentionally, reducing the risk of injury.
  • Vibration Control: Grinders equipped with vibration control technology help minimize hand fatigue and improve comfort during use. This feature is particularly beneficial during extended buffing sessions, allowing for greater precision and reducing the risk of losing grip.
  • Overload Protection: Overload protection prevents the motor from overheating by automatically shutting off the tool if it becomes overloaded. This feature not only extends the lifespan of the grinder but also enhances user safety by preventing potential accidents due to overheating.
  • Soft Start Feature: A soft start feature gradually increases the speed of the angle grinder when turned on, reducing the risk of kickback and allowing for more controlled operation. This is particularly useful when buffing delicate surfaces that require precision.
  • Ergonomic Handle: An ergonomic handle design improves grip and control of the angle grinder, minimizing the chances of slipping during use. A comfortable grip reduces fatigue and enhances precision, crucial for achieving the desired buffing results.

How Can You Enhance the Buffing Process with Angle Grinder Accessories?

To enhance the buffing process with angle grinder accessories, consider the following items:

  • Buffing Wheels: Buffing wheels are essential for achieving a high-gloss finish on metal, wood, or plastic surfaces. These wheels come in various materials, such as cotton or felt, and can be used with different buffing compounds to remove scratches and polish surfaces effectively.
  • Polishing Compounds: Polishing compounds are abrasive materials that help in refining the surface finish during the buffing process. They vary in grit levels, allowing you to choose the right compound based on the level of shine you want to achieve and the material you’re working with.
  • Backing Pads: Backing pads provide a stable surface to attach buffing wheels securely to the angle grinder. These pads come in different sizes and hardness levels, allowing for flexibility in buffing various surfaces and ensuring even pressure distribution during use.
  • Flap Discs: Flap discs are versatile abrasives that can be used for both grinding and buffing. They consist of overlapping layers of abrasive material, which allows for rapid material removal while also providing a smooth finish, making them a great choice for initial buffing stages.
  • Extension Adapters: Extension adapters can help increase the reach of your angle grinder, allowing you to buff hard-to-reach areas. They can be particularly useful when working on larger projects or intricate designs where maneuverability is key.
  • Variable Speed Control: Angle grinders with variable speed control allow you to adjust the RPM according to the material being buffed. This feature is critical for preventing damage to delicate surfaces and achieving the desired finish, as different materials respond better to different speeds.
